Choosing Suitable Packaging Materials
Material selection depends on the product, budget, shipping conditions, and desired appearance. Common materials include cardboard, paperboard, corrugated board, kraft paper, and rigid board. Fragile products may require durable structures and protective inserts. Lightweight products may work well with folding cartons or flexible mailers. Businesses should consider product weight, transportation distance, storage conditions, moisture exposure, and handling requirements before selecting materials.

Printing and Finishing Options
Businesses can customize packaging through different printing and finishing techniques. Digital printing is useful for smaller quantities and detailed designs, while offset printing can be suitable for larger production runs. Finishing options may include matte coatings, gloss coatings, embossing, debossing, foil effects, and specialty textures. These details can improve visual appeal and help products stand out. However, businesses should select finishing options according to their budget, product positioning, and target audience.

Managing Packaging Costs
Packaging costs depend on material type, dimensions, printing, quantity, structural complexity, and finishing options. Businesses should determine their requirements before requesting quotations. Ordering larger quantities may reduce the cost per unit, but companies should avoid purchasing excessive inventory. The cheapest option may not always provide the best overall value. Businesses should consider durability, shipping efficiency, presentation, customer experience, and long-term packaging requirements when comparing costs.
How to Select the Right Provider
Before placing an order, businesses should request samples whenever possible. Samples allow companies to evaluate material strength, printing quality, dimensions, structural design, and finishing. They should also confirm production schedules, minimum order quantities, shipping arrangements, and quality standards.
